Impact of Affordability on Future Homebuyers

The dream of owning a home has long been synonymous with the American dream. However, the landscape of homebuying is evolving. According to a U.S. News & World Report’s third annual Homebuyer Sentiment Survey, roughly 92% of prospective buyers in 2025 are feeling stressed about costs, primarily due to rising housing prices and mortgage rates. With an overwhelming majority—80%—waiting for rates to decrease, the market’s future hinges heavily on these economic factors. This trend suggests a critical need for potential solutions, such as government interventions or innovative mortgage products, to make homebuying more accessible (partner data from National Mortgage News).

The Dynamic Role of Nowell Academy in Urban Education

Nowell Academy in Providence stands as a beacon of hope for students facing significant educational hurdles. Despite struggling with low graduation rates and absenteeism, the school is making considerable strides through tailored support programs. Nowell Academy offers on-site daycare, personalized communication from teachers via texts and calls, and even transportation services, catering to the unique needs of its students. This model could become a template for other urban educational institutions aiming to uplift disadvantaged student populations.

Innovative Interchanges: Diverging Diamond Interchanges

The introduction of the Diverging Diamond Interchange (DDI) in Collier County is a significant stride in traffic engineering. Known for minimizing congestion and improving safety, this first-of-its-kind project in Florida is set to be completed by mid-2027. With an estimated cost of $27.5 million, the DDI aims to streamline traffic patterns at busy intersections, such as where Collier Boulevard meets I-75.

Just north, Fort Myers is set to complete its DDI at Colonial Boulevard and I-75. Despite delays from the COVID-19 pandemic and multiple hurricanes, this project is nearing completion and promises to transform traffic dynamics. As traffic systems evolve, DDIs stand as a testament to innovative urban planning.

Public Engagement in Infrastructure Projects

Gaining community insight is a critical step in infrastructure development. Collier County’s Airport Road Widening Project exemplifies this approach. Scheduled for a public information meeting on March 27, the project will benefit from input during its review phase. This project aims to reduce travel delays and enhance emergency response times by expanding Airport Road from Vanderbilt Beach Road to Immokalee Road.

Documented in project details, the design includes six-lane divided roadways with improved sidewalks and stormwater systems, all funded through a blend of local and state resources.

Strict Legal Implications

Delving deeper into the legal ramifications, the islands maintain stringent laws against possession of firearms or ammunition by visitors. The risk of severe penalties, including up to 12 years in prison, is a significant concern. For instance, several American citizens have been detained for unintentional possession of bullets in their baggage, underscoring the importance of thorough checks before travel.
